Segment 1 with Karla Trotman starts at 0:00.

As Baby Boomers prepare to retire, family-owned businesses across the nation are at a pivotal crossroads. Transitioning leadership and ownership is a complex process, often more challenging in family-run businesses, especially for Black-owned enterprises that face unique obstacles in succession planning and recognition.

Karla Trotman, who CEO of Electro Soft, Inc.,a Black-owned electronics manufacturing company, has first-hand experience with all these challenges.

With her own story of leading Electro Soft, Inc. through COVID-19 and a long transition process, Karla brings a wealth of personal experience and practical advice. She is also the author of "Dark, Dirty, Dangerous: The Vibrant Future of Manufacturing", where she explores how diversity and inclusion can redefine American manufacturing.
